Euro Chlor provides a focal point for the chlor-alkali industry’s drive to achieve a sustainable future through economically and environmentally sound manufacture and use of its products. Based in Brussels, at the heart of the European Union, the federation works with national, European and international authorities to ensure that legislation affecting the industry is workable, efficient and effective.

Cover picture: Chlorine is produced in electrolysis cells, where an electric current is sent through brine, a solution of salt (sodium chloride) in water. Salt, water and electricity – the three basic raw materials of chlorine/caustic production – form the central themes of our Industry Review trilogy 2008-2011.In the 2008-2009 edition, we published artist’s impressions of electric current. The cover of the 2009-2010 Review was illustrated with beautiful water droplets, and this new edition shows salt crystals in their cubic mineral form.

02 Sustainability
Learnings from the first 10 year programme
”This first 10 year sustainability programme has helped us to better understand the trends in our industry. If some indicators showed clear improvements, even better than targeted, some others did not, and the companies have been asked to analyze their own performances and draw the conclusions for possible actions.At the other end, it appeared clearly that some of the indicators could be presented in a more positive way and that new interesting indicators could be added: this is the objective of a new programme.”
Alistair J. Steel
UnifiedstrategicapproachAlloftheEuropeanchlorinemanufacturingmembersofEuroChloragreedonanindustry-widestrategythatfocusedonsixvoluntarycommitments.Thesewerefirstdevelopedtoensureaunitedindustryapproachandcommitmenttoaddresskeysustainabilityconcerns:•Includeenvironmental,socialandeconomic
factorsinallstrategicbusinessdecisions;•Optimizeenergyefficiencyinchlorinepro-
duction;•Reducewaterusagethroughrecycling;•Continuouslyreducepollutingemissionsto
water,airandland;•Usemorehydrogengeneratedbytheindus-
tryasarawmaterialorfuel;•Givehighprioritytosafetransportationof
chlorine.
Withinthisframework,15performanceindica-torsweredefinedabout10yearsago,someofthemwithanimprovementtargetfor2010,inthefollowingmainareas:economicaspectsofproduction,environmentalprotection,safetyandsocialprogress.Eachyear,producershavereportedtheirprogresstoEuroChlor,whichconsolidatedtheresultsfortheassociation’sManagementCommitteepriortoannualpubli-cationoftheindustry’sperformance.
Inthissection,wesummarizethefinalresultsofthis10yearprogramme.Notalltheindica-torsshowthesamedegreeofprogress,butthelessonslearnedfromthisexercisewereveryusefulforthecompaniesandtheassociation,andtheManagementCommitteehasdecidedtoproposeanewprogrammeforthefuture.
EconomiccontributionEnergyuseTarget:By2010,reduceindustry-wideenergyconsumptionby5%intermsofkWh/tonneofchlorineproducedcomparedwiththe2001baseyear.
Update:forthelastyearoftheprogramme,theaverageenergyconsumptiondroppedsignificantlywithavalueof3,358kWh/tofchlorineproduced,about100kWhlowerthanthetarget,confirmingthegeneraltrendrelatedtotheprogressiveconversionfrommercurytomembranetechnology.
Background:Sinceelectricityisanindispens-ablerawmaterialofthechlorineproductionprocess,thebasicconsumption–correspond-ingtotheelectrochemicalreaction–cannotbesignificantlyreduced.However,convertingonetechnologyintoamoreefficientonemaysaveacertainamountofenergyand,toalesserdegree,reduceancillaryenergyuse.Theenergyindicatorisweight-averagedacrossallproduc-ersandbasedonsteamandelectricity.Energyismainlyusedforelectrolysis(transformers,rectifiersandcells)andalsoforilluminationandmotorpower(pumps,compressors,cen-trifuges,etc.).Steamisusedmainlyforcausticsodaconcentrationto50%andforminorutilitypurposes.

HydrogenutilizationTarget:Increaseuseofhydrogengasfrom80%(2001)to95%by2010.
Update:In2010,thepercentageofhydrogenuseincreasedagain,reachingforthefirsttimemorethan90%(90.4%).Thisvalueremainsneverthelessquitelowcomparedtothetargetof95%.Aboutonefourthofthecompaniesarestillbelow80%,withafewremainingaround50%.
Comment:Asseveralfuelcellsprojectshavebeenannounced,andwiththedevelopmentofoxygendepolarizedcathodes(nohydrogenproduction),weareconfidentthatthispositivetrendwillcontinue,evenifslowly,inthefuture!
Background:High-qualityhydrogenisco-pro-ducedwithchlorineandcausticsodaduringtheelectrolysisofbrine.Thiscanbeusedasarawmaterialforotherprocessesorasfueltoproducesteam;technologiesaretodayinfinalindustrialdevelopmenttoallowforlocalelec-tricityrecoveryviafuelcells.Seepicturep.07.
ManufacturingtechnologyTarget:Thepercentageofchlorineproducedbymercurycells,diaphragmcells,membranecellsandothertechnologieswillbecommuni-catedonayearlybasis.
Update: Membranetechnologynowrepresentsmorethanthehalf(51.2%)oftheinstalledproductioncapacityofEuroChlormembers.Themercuryprocessaccountsfor31.8%atthebeginningof2011,continuingtheprogressivephaseoutofthistechnologyinlinewiththe
ChlorAlkalisector’svoluntaryagreement.Thediaphragmprocessstillaccountsforabitlessthan14%ofthetotalcapacity.Seealsothegraphonp.47.
EconomicdevelopmentTarget:EuroChlorhasdecidedtoreportmonthly,quarterlyandannuallydataonEuropeanproductionofchlorineandcausticsoda.Thisincludesutilizationrates,causticstocks,capacityandtechnologybyplantsandapplications.
Update: In2010,EuroChlorcontinuedtopub-lishonitswebsiteanddistributetothemediafiguresformonthlychlorineproductionandcausticsodastocks.TheIndustryReviewin-cludeseveryyearamapofEuropeshowingthelocationofallplantsandatableindicatingthelocation,ownership,technologiesandcapacityofeachplant(seep.49forthesituationatthebeginningof2010).
Safety&socialprogressLost-timeinjuriesTarget:Reducelost-timeinjuries(LTI)to1.3permillionworkinghoursforallworkers-bothcompanyemployeesandcontractorsworkinginproductionunits.
Update: Thegeneraltrendisgoingslightlyintherightdirection(particularlyforthecontrac-tors),butthevaluesarestillfarfromthetarget(7.5forcompaniesand7.8forcontractorsrespectively).

Comment:Allkindsofaccidentsarecon-sideredhere-notonlythosespecifictothechlor-alkaliindustry.Itisalsoimportanttonotethattheindicatorsarerelatedtotheproduc-tionunits(andoftenmaintenanceactivities)withoutintegratingtheadministrativeandcommercialentities,thatallowlowerglobalfiguresatcompanylevel.Nevertheless,anumberofcompaniesstillhavealargemarginofimprovementforbothindicators.
Background:Alosttimeinjury(LTI)resultsinatleastonedayofabsencefromwork.ItisreportedasthenumberofLTIpermillionworkinghours.Thefiguresfromcompaniesreportingonathreedayperiodofabsenceareconvertedtoa“oneday”equivalentusingaCeficcorrelation.
ProcessincidentsandlossesTarget:A75%reductioninthenumberofpro-cessincidentsfrom67(2001)to15.
Update:Afteraremarkabledecreaseinthenumberofaccidents,theindicatorsremainedfor3yearsatthelevelofthetargetbeforeincreasingsignificantlyinthelastfewyearstoreachavalueof27.
Comment:Pastresultsshowthatthe2010targetcanbeachieved,buteffortsareneededinthefuture.

Background:Incidentsareclassifiedaseventsinvolvingafire,explosionorthereleaseofchlorine,hydrochloricacid,sulphuricacid,sodiumhypochlorite(bleach)orcausticsoda,whichcauseafatality,seriousinjuryorpropertydamageexceeding€100,000.Lossesincludeanyoftheabovechemicalspillsinair,waterorland,whichimpacthumanhealthortheenvi-ronment,propertyorresultinevacuation.
TransportationTargets:Thetonnageofchlorinetransportedwillbereportedannuallyaswellasthemodeoftransportinvolved;additionally,zero‘transportincidents’involvingthebulkmovementofchlorineby2010hasbeensetasatarget.
Update:Twotransportationincidentswerereportedin2010,whilefouroccurredin2009andonlyonein2008.Thequantityofchlorinetransportedin2010increasedabitafterthedipcausedbytheeconomiccrisis,butstillisatalowervaluethanin2008:chlorineproduc-ersinEuropetransported522,000tonnesofchlorine,withalmost80%beingshippedbyrailandtheremainderbyroad.Thetransportofchlorine(excludingpipelines)representedalittlemorethan5%ofthe2010production.Theaveragedistancechlorinewastransportedbyrailremainedabout490kmand190kmbyroad.
Background:A“chlorinetransportincident”isonewhicheitherinvolvesdeathorinjury,aspill/leakofmorethan5kg,substantialpropertydamage,publicdisruptionofmorethanonehourortheinterventionofemergencyservicesormediacoverage.Theamountof
chlorinetransportedinEuropebyrailandroadhashalvedduringthepastdecade.Chlorinemovementhasbeendecoupledfromproduc-tionthroughsupplier/customerrelocationsandmoreuseoflocalpipelines.Railtransportdominates;roadtransportforbulksupplyisusedonlyintheUnitedKingdomand,toalimitedextent,inSpain,FranceandPortugal.
Note:noneoftheincidentshasledtoachlo-rineleak.
ResponsibleCareTarget:Allchlorine-producingmembersofEuroChlortosignuptothe‘ResponsibleCare’initiativesby2010.
Update: Threecompaniesofthe35werenotconvincedofthedesirabilityofaformalcommitmentandhadstillnotsignedfortheprogrammeattheendof2010.
Background:ResponsibleCareisthechemicalindustry’sglobalvoluntaryinitiativebywhichcompanies,throughnationalassociations,worktogethertocontinuouslyimprovetheirhealth,safetyandenvironmentalperformanceandtocommunicatewithstakeholdersabouttheirproductsandprocesses.ResponsibleCarewasconceivedinCanadaandlaunchedin1985toaddresspublicconcernsaboutchemi-calmanufacture,distributionanduse.Thenumberofnationalchemicalindustryassocia-tionsembracingtheResponsibleCareethichasgrownconsiderablyfrom6to52countriessince1992.
10 CHLORINE INDUSTRY REVIEW 2010-2011
ResponsibleCare®istheglobalchemicalindustryinitiativetocontinuouslyimprovehealth,safetyandenvironmentalperformance
Environmentalprotection-COCemissionsTarget:Emissionsof22chlorinatedorganiccompounds(COCs)tobereducedin2010by75%towaterandby50%toairagainstthe2001baseyear.
Update:Atendoftheprogramme,COCemis-sionsfrommanufacturingplantsconfirmedgloballytheresultsfromthelastyearsforbothwaterandaircompartments,withevensomefurtherimprovementfortheairemissions;theconsolidatedvaluesstayedat78%reductionforwater,andreachedmorethan75%fortheairperformance.
Background:TheCOCswereselectedfromvariousinternationalregulatoryprioritylistsforemissionsreductionsandcomprisethefollow-ingsubstances:1,1,1-trichloroethane;1,1,2-tri-chloroethane;1,2-dichlorobenzene;1,2-dichloroethane;1,4-dichlorobenzene;2-chlorophenol;3-chlorophenol;4-chlorophenol;carbontetra-chloride;chlorine;chlorobenzene;chloroform;dichloromethane;dioxins&furans(asTEQ);hexachlorobenzene;hexachlorobutadiene;hexachlorocyclohexane;pentachlorophe-nol;tetrachloroethylene;trichlorobenzene;trichloroethyleneandvinylchloride.In2005,pentachlorobenzenewasaddedtothelistofthesubstancestobemonitored,inlinewiththerequirementsoftheEUWaterFrameworkDirective.Toprovidealonger-termperspec-tiveofthesector’scommitmenttoreducingemissions,thedatashownspanstheperiod1985-2010.

MercuryemissionsTarget:Althoughallotherprogrammedeadlinesarefor2010,theindustrydecidedtomaintainanearlier1998commitmenttoachieveby2007anemissiontargetof1.5gHg/tchlorinecapacityforeachindividualplant.Theindustryelectedtokeeptheearlierdate,sincefromOctober2007allEUchlor-alkaliplantswhethermembrane,mercuryordiaphragmsrequireanoperatingpermitundertheIntegratedPollutionPreventionandCon-trol(IPPC)Directive.
Update: OverallEuropeanemissionsin2010amountedto0.88gHg/tonnechlorinecapa-city,witharealimprovementcomparedtothepreviousyears(0.93gHg/tin2009and0.92gHg/tin2008).TheaveragemercuryemissionsforWesternEuropeancountriesremainedatabout0.76g/tcapacity(seegraphonp.13).
Comment:Plantsthathadquitehighemis-sionsintheliquideffluentlastyeardidshowsomenoticeableimprovement,enablingglobalemissionstostartgoingdownagain.Unfor-tunately,fourplantsarestillabovethe2007targetof1.5gHg/tonnechlorinecapacityforthetotalemissions,oneofthembeingevenatthelevelof2.5gHg/tchlorinecapacity.
ProductknowledgeTarget:Theindustryagreedtoprovidefulleco-toxicologicalandenvironmentaldataon29chlorinatedsubstancesundertheInterna-tionalCouncilofChemicalAssociations/OECDinitiativeonhighproductionvolume(HPV)chemicals.
Update:Thesedatahavebeenpublished-exceptforfourHPVchemicalswhichwereeithernolongerrelevant(notcommerciallyavailableanymore)orarecoveredunderREACHwitharegistrationdeadlineofDecem-ber1st2010.KeysubstancepropertydataofsubstancesregisteredunderREACHwillbemadepubliclyavailable.
EnvironmentalaccreditationTarget:AllfullmemberstogainEMASand/oratleastISO14001EnvironmentalAccreditationfortheirplantsby2010.
Update: therewasanincreaseinthenumberofISO14001accreditationsin2010,from54to57onatotalof66plants.Therearestill14productionsiteswithEMASaccreditation.
Background:EMAS(TheEco-ManagementandAuditScheme)istheEUvoluntaryinstru-mentwhichacknowledgesorganizationsthatimprovetheirenvironmentalperformanceonacontinuousbasis.EMASregisteredorganiza-tionsarelegallycompliant,runanenvironmen-talmanagementsystemandreportontheirenvironmentalperformancethroughpublica-tionofanindependentlyverifiedenvironmentalstatement.ISO14001isaninternationalqual-ityassurancestandardtoevaluateanorganiza-tion’senvironmentalmanagementsystemsandencouragecontinuousimprovement.Ithelpsorganizationsminimisenegativeenvi-ronmentalimpacts(onair,waterorland),andcomplywithapplicablelaws/regulationsandotherenvironmentally-orientedrequirements.ItisoftenthecasethatISO14001isusedasapartoftheEMASregistrationprocess.

03 Regulatory Affairs
Science-based legislation to support innovation
A critical role for Euro Chlor is to provide advocacy leadership in order to positively influence regulations in the areas of energy, environment, health and competitiveness. The federation works with European and international authorities in order to achieve a workable legislation to support the innovative role of the chlor-alkali industry.
EmissionTradingScheme(ETS)DirectiveimplementationThesettingupoftherulesforthefinancialmeasuresthatMemberStatesmaygivetocompensateforadditionalcostsofCO2passedthroughintheelectricitypricesfallsunderthecompetencesoftheCommission.TheseStateAidruleswillsetthemaximumcompensationthatMemberStatescouldprovidetoindus-triesexposedtocarbonleakageduetoCO2costspassedoninelectricityprices(so-calledindirectemitters).
Thechlor-alkaliindustry,aspartofthesector“basicinorganicchemicals”(accordingtoNACE2413),hasbeenrecognizedasoneoftheexposedsectors.Theexposedsectorswillbeeligibleforfreecarbonallowancesorforfinan-cialmeasuresunderthestateaidrules.
AtthebeginningofthisyeartheEuropeanCommissionconfirmedthattheStateAidrulesshouldbeavailablebytheendoftheyear.EuroChlorwelcomedtheCommission’srecognitionoftheimportancetohavetherulesinplacesothatindustrycangettheirdossiersreadyandtalktotheirnationalauthoritiespriortherevizedETSDirectiveentersintoforceon1January2013.
Stakeholdershavetheopportunitytopro-videtheirinputandcommentsonthedraftrulesduringtwointernetconsultations.Thefirstconsultationendedon11May2011.ThesecretariathadsetupanadhocworkinggroupsometimeagotodealwithETSmattersandtheteamworkedhardtocompletethecomplexquestionnaire.ThetaskwaschallengingbecauseofdifferingelectricitymarketcharacteristicsindifferentpartsofEuropewhichdonotmatchcountryboundaries.Butworkinginacooperativespiritthedifferingviewswerelargelyresolvedenablingarepresentativeindustryviewtobesubmitted.Someindividualmembercompa-niesmadetheirownsubmissionwithcompanyconfidentialdatabutthesedidnotconflictwiththeunifiedview.
Asecondconsultationwillfollowlaterthisyear.EuroChlorwillagainprovideaconsolidatedinputonbehalfofthechlor-alkaliindustry.
MercuryExportBanandStorageTheEURegulationEC1102/2008ontheExportBanandSafeStorageofMetallicMercuryenteredintoforceonMarch15thof2011.ThisEuropeanRegulationaimstobantheexportofmercuryandimposesastorageobligationofmercury.Thisrequiresthedevelopmentofstoragecriteriaforend-of-lifemercuryundertheLandfillDirective.AccordingtotheRegula-tionthecriteriashouldhavebeendevelopedbyJanuary1st2010.WhentheRegulationenteredintoforceEuroChlorsentalettertotheCom-missiontodrawattentiontotheuncertainty

regardingstorageoftheexcessmercuryfacedbyEuroChlormembercompaniesusingthemercurytechnologyandplanningtoconvert.
InearlyApriltemporarystoragecriteriahavebeenproposedbytheCommissionforvotingbyaspecialComitologyCommittee.However,severalMemberStateshadsignificantcom-mentsandobjectionstotheproposalandfinallythecriteriawerenotvoted.TheCom-missionthenproposedaDirectivetoamendtheLandfillDirective(1999/31/EC)withregardtospecificcriteriaforthetemporarystorageofmetallicmercuryconsideredaswaste,whichwasnotdecideduponwhenthisReviewwenttopress.
Criteriaforpermanentstorageofend-of-lifemercurystilllackingThereislittleinterestforourindustryfortemporarystorage.ForEuroChlorcompaniesitismuchmoreimportanttohavecriteriaforpermanentstorage.AninvestigationintothesafetyofpermanentstorageofliquidmercuryisongoinginGermany,butthesestudiesmaystilltakeseveralyearsbeforebeingfinalized.EuroChlormembercompaniesthereforecontinuetolookintootherpermanentdisposalsolutions,includingstabilizedmercury,follow-ingcloselythedevelopmentsofferedbyvarioussuppliers.
EUMercuryStrategystillrecognizesEuroChlor’svoluntaryphaseoutTheCommissionpublishedareviewoftheCommunicationontheEUMercuryStrategyinDecember2010.Thisstrategycoversallmer-curyusesintheEUandaimstoreducebothuseandemissions.SincetheverybeginningofthemercurystrategyEuroChlorhascontrib-utedbyprovidingfactualinformationonuseandemissionsofmercuryinoursector.TheCommissionCommunicationwasdis-cussedintheEnvironmentCouncilonMarch14,2011.Despiteanattempttointroduceanearlierphase-outinitiatedbyagroupofthreeMemberStates,EuroChlor’svoluntarycom-mitmenttophase-outtoendtheuseofmer-curyintheChlor-alkaliproductionbytheendof2020isstillrecognizedbytheauthorities.OnMarch17,thesameCommunicationwasalsodiscussedintheEnvironmentCommitteeoftheEuropeanParliament),buttherewasnodiscussiononchlor-alkalirelatedmercuryissuesduringthepublicsession.
TheoverallmercurystrategyoftheCommis-sionthereforeisstillbroadlysupported.

Blacklistsstillaregulatorytool:POPs/PBTsandSVHCsInEurope,SubstancesofVeryHighConcern(SVHCs)aremanagedunderREACH.DespitetheregularassessmentofallsubstancesunderREACH,additionalrequirementsareappliedforSVHCsundertheso-calledAuthorizationorRestrictionregimes.SVHCsarePBTs(sub-stanceswhicharePersistent,BioaccumulateinthefoodchainandareToxic),CMRs(Carcino-genic,MutagenicorReprotoxic)orsubstancesof“equivalentconcern”(tobedeterminedonacasebycasebasis).SubstanceswhichmeetthehazardouspropertiescriteriaofSVHCsarenotbydefinitionputunderAuthorization.ItisuptoMemberStatestodecidewhethertheywillcompileanAnnexXVdossierforasubstance,whicheffectivelyisaproposaltoputthemonthecandidatelistforAuthoriza-tion.Alternatively,therouteofRestrictionmaybefollowedtorisk-managespecificusesofasubstancemorestringentthanundertheregularREACHregime.
EuroChlorrelatedsubstanceswhichareSVHCsaretrichloroethylene,whichisconsid-eredcarcinogencat.1b-andthereforefulfilstheCMRcriteria-andSCCPwhichisaPBT.Trichloroethylenehasbeenplacedonthecan-didatelistforauthorizationwithprioritizationandforSCCPstheEUcompetentauthoritiesdecidedtokeepthesubstancelistedunderRestrictions(AnnexXVII).Inaddition,theyareplanningtoincludethesubstanceintheEUDirectiveonPOPs(EC805/2004)basedonthedecisionoftheUNECELRTAPConventiontolistthesubstanceasaPOP(POPProtocol).
Chlor-alkaliBREFupdateThenewIndustrialEmissionsDirectiverein-forcestheimportanceoftheBestAvailableTechniquesreferencedocument(BREF)forpermittingtheproductionunits,andparticu-larlyoftheBATconclusions.
Intheframeworkofthechlor-alkaliBREFup-date,EuroChlorcreatedanadhoctaskforcetodefinetheindustrypositionandgatherthenecessaryinformation;thistaskforcehaspro-ducedahugenumberoftechnicaldocumentstosubmitcorrectanddetailedinformationtothetechnicalworkinggroupinchargeoftheupdatework.
AfirstdraftoftheupdatedBREF,withoutthespecific“BAT”chapterisexpectedbeforetheendof2011.SomechaptersarehoweveralreadyavailableonthededicatedCommissionwebsiteandEuroChlorhasproposedcom-mentsandpossibleimprovements.
DuetothelackofsomeinformationintheanswerstothepreviousquestionnairepreparedbytheCommission,anadditionalinformationcollectingroundisplannedforthisautumn,withthehelpofEuroChlor.

SomeMemberStatessuggestedthisroutewouldbeafasterwaytobanthesubstance.
Attheendof2010,GermanyattemptedtoproposetrichlorobenzeneasasubstanceofequivalentconcernbasedonperceivedPBTproperties.ThankstoEuroChlorpastworkdonebyitsMarineRiskAssessmentGroupandfollow-upworkbytheEnvironmentWorkingGroup,wecouldrapidlyreacttothisattempt.ItwaspossibletoveryquicklysubmitascientificpaperdemonstratingthatTCBdoesnotfulfilanyofthePBTpropertiesand,there-fore,shouldnotbenominatedasanSVHC.ThenominationbyGermanyalsometwithalackofsupportfromseveralMemberStates,sotheproposaldidnotproceed.ThiscanbeseenasasupportfortheneedofasolidscientificbasisforsubstancestobeproposedasSVHCbasedon“equivalentconcern”.
StockholmConventiononPOPsTheStockholmConventiondealswithPOPs(PersistentOrganicPollutants),i.e.PBTsthatarepersistentenoughtotravellongdistancesandhaveadverseeffectsfarfromtheirpointofrelease.ThefifthCOPmeeting(ConferenceoftheParties)oftheStockholmConventionwasheldendofApril.Themajorissuewasthelist-ingofendosulfanasthe22ndsubstanceonthelist,whichstartedinitiallywiththewell-known“dirtydozen”.However,theCOPmeetingfacedconsiderabledifficultiesregardingtheConvention’sefficacy.Thiswasexemplifiedbythemanyexemptionsand(long)timelinesagreedforendosulfan,aswellasbyrepeateddiscussionsonfinancingoftheConvention’sactivitiesandcompliancechecking.ThelattertwotopicswerepostponedagaintothenextCOP(COP6in2013).
InafinalstatementatCOP5,theEUan-nouncedtheywouldnominatethreenewsub-stancesascandidatePOPstobeaddedtotheConvention.ThesewereHCBD(hexachlorobu-tadiene),PCN(polychlorinatednaphthalenes)andPCP(pentachlorophenol).EuroChlorandWCCwillfollowupthenominationofHCBD,whichisanunintentionalby-productrelatedtoourindustry.Materialhasbeenpreparedtocontesttheneedfornominationofthissubstance.Theevidencedemonstratesthatitisunlikely,basedoncurrentenvironmentalconcentrations,thatHCBDposesadverseenvironmentalorhealtheffects.

UNEPGlobalConventiononMercury
At the UNEP Governing Council/Ministerial Fo-rumconvenedonFebruary16-20,2009adecisionwasreachedtoestablishaninternationalconven-tiontodealwithmercurypollutionwhichshouldincludebothbindingandvoluntarymeasures.Thedetails of the new convention will be negotiatedoverthenextyearsandwillbecompletedby2013.
TheUNEPmeetingalsodecidedontheprovisionsfor the future mercury convention. The require-ments that will be applicable to the chlor-alkaliindustryandVCMproductionareonreductionofemissions,measuresonuseandtradeofmercuryand addressing mercury-containing waste. TheUNEPPartnershipforthechlor-alkaliindustrycon-tinuesundertheUSgovernmentlead.WCCisanactive partner in this programme. The followingpositiveresultswerereportedtoUNEPbyWCC:
•Thenumberofplantsandthemercurycell-basedproduction capacity continue to show a world-widedecrease:thenumberofplantswentdownfrom91to57overtheperiod2002-2010(-37%)and the mercury cell-based capacity from 9.1milliontonnesto5.5milliontonnes(-40%).
•Global mercury emissions have been furthersubstantially reduced in the period 2002-2010.Theywentdownfrom24.6tonnes/yeartoabout6.7tonnes,or73%decreaseovertheeightyearsof reportingbyWCC.Theemissionsexpressedin g mercury/tonne annual chlorine capacityshowthesametrend.

04 Science
Effective advocacy based on sound science
Advocating sound, science-based regulatory decision-making has been Euro Chlor’s core business for more than twenty years. In 2010-2011, the organizational and technical challenges posed by REACH, chlorine-based biocides, classification and labelling and chemicals of special concern constituted key issues in the Federation’s science activities.
assessmentdossier,wholeeffluenttesting,WaterFrameworkDirectiveimpactandmixtureissues.
REACHregistrationThemajorachievementofthelast12monthshasbeenthepreparationandregistrationofdossiersforeighthigh-productionvolumechemicals,undertheEuropeanREACHRegula-tion(EC/1907/2006).Theleaddossiersforallsubstancesweresubmittedontime,aswellastheindividualdossierthateachlegalentitywasrequiredtosubmit.Severaltechnicalhurdlescroppedupaswereachedthefinishline,includingmanagingLetterofAccess(LoA)sales,managementoftheSIEFandprepara-tionforclassificationandlabelling(discussedfurtherbelow).TheleaddossierconsistedoftheIUCLIDfile,whichisitselfmadeupofstudysummariesforallthedataidentifiedforspecificsubstances.Additionally,manyoftheconsortiadecidedtoprepareachemicalsafetyreport(CSR)incommontoreducecostswherepossible.AllconsortiaaremanagedbyEuroChlor/ECSAstaffworkingundertheumbrellaofReachCentrum,andthesubstancescoveredare:causticsoda,chlorine,ethylenedichloride,hydrogenchloride,perchloroethylene,potas-siumcarbonate,potassiumhydroxideandsodiumhypochlorite.Thechlorinatedsolventsconsortiumcoversthefivesubstancestetra-chloroethylene,trichloroethylene,chloroform,carbontetrachlorideanddichloromethane.Butjustbecausetheregistrationdeadlinehasbeenmet,wemustnotbecomplacent.Furtherworkisrequiredwiththepossibilityof
RevitalizationofthescienceprogrammeEuroChloranditsmembercompaniesareproudofthehighqualityandeffectivescienceworkthatwedo.DuetotheimmediatepriorityofREACHregistrationoverthepasttwoyears,someofthescienceworkhadtobeputonthebackburner.However,nowthatthe2010REACHregistrationdeadlinehaspassed,severalmeetingshavebeenheldonhowtoreorientthescienceteamstowardsprovidingthebestpossiblevaluesciencesupporttoourmembers.Thescienceteamsarestructuredaroundthreecoregroups.TheScienceSteeringCommittee(SSC)meetstwiceayeartodiscusstheprioritiesforthescienceprogrammeandtherequiredbudgetforvariousprojects.UndertheSSCaretwoteams,theHealthWorkingGroup(HWG)andtheEnvironmentWorkingGroup(EWG).
TheHWGismadeupoftoxicologists,occu-pationalphysiciansandepidemiologists,whomeettwiceayeartodiscussmedicalandtoxi-cologicalissues.Thisyearthegrouphasbeenarrangedinto‘issueteams’whichworkonspecificissuessuchasEMF,mercuryexposureanddisinfectionby-products,andreportbacktothemainHWG.TheHWGalsoorganizesayearlyliteraturereviewofstudiespublished,whichmaybeofinteresttothechlor-alkalicommunity.
TheEWGismadeupofenvironmentalexpertswhoworkonseveralspecificprojectsofvaluetotheEuroChlormembership.TheseissuesincludedevelopingaPBTriskassessmentmethodology,thehexachlorobenzenerisk

ourdossiersbeingevaluatedatsomestage,newdatagoingintotheREACHdossierwhererequired,andthepreparationofsummaryex-posurescenariostoappendtotheeSDS.Somesubstanceshave,moreover,beenearmarkedbyauthoritiesasrequiringfurtherwork–onenotableexamplebeingEDC,aboutwhichSlovakiahassubmittedanannexXVdossierbyAugusttoidentifyEDCasasubstanceofveryhighconcern.
AREACHdossierformercurywaspreparedbytheBelgian-basedconsultantARCHE,whichspecialisesinriskassessmentsofmetals.ThecooperationofthecompaniesinvolvedwasorganizedbyDela(aGermanrecyclingfirmdealingwiththerecoveryofmercury).EuroChlorprovidedtechnicalandscientificsupportbeforetheregistrationdeadline.
Thechlorinatedparaffins(medium-chain,long-chainandsulpho-)weremanagedseparatelybyaconsultant,andwerealsosuccessfullyregistered.
BiocidesTheregistrationofchlorine,sodiumhypochlo-riteandcalciumhypochloriteasactivesub-stancesundertheBiocidalProductsDirective(98/8/EC)iscontinuing,albeitalittlebehindschedule.TheregistrationsforproducttypesofMainGroup1(disinfectantsandgeneralbiocides)weresubmittedinmid-2007.Thedos-siersforthethreesubstanceshavebeenevalu-ated,andthedraftcompetentauthorityreportwasprovidedtousforsomeminorcorrection.

Inthisreport,theRapporteurMemberState(RMS)agreedwithourconclusions.Mem-berstatesandotherstakeholderswerethenprovidedwithanopportunitytoprovidetheirowncomments,whichtheydidbeforetheendofJanuary2011.TheRMSthenpreparedasynthesisofthesecomments,afterwhichthesubstanceswillbediscussedatTechnicalMeetings.EuroChlorwillattendthesemeet-ingswithexpertsfrommembercompaniestorespondtoanycommentsofthememberstatesidentifiedduringthecommentingprocess.Ifallgoeswell,wewouldexpectalistingofthesubstancesinAnnexIoftheBPDmid-2012.AsecondseriesofdossiersforMainGroup2(preservatives)weresubmittedinOctober2008forthethreeactivesubstances.Thesedossiershavebeenassessedascom-pletebytheRMS,andhaveenteredtheevalu-ationprocedure.Thisshouldbecompletedin2011.
ClassificationandlabellingJanuary3rd2011wasthedeadlinefortheclas-sificationandlabellingofsubstancesundertheCLPregulation(EC/1272/2008).Theclassifica-tionofallsubstances,nomatterwhattonnageproduced,hadtobenotifiedtoECHAbeforethisdeadline.Formostofourmembers,thiswasdoneintheREACHdossiers,butforthosewhodidnotsubmitaREACHdossier(duetoalowertonnageband)thesubstancehadtobenotifiedseparately.AllREACHconsortia,asapartoftheirwork,providedtheirrecom-mendedclassificationandlabellingtotheREACHconsortiaandSIEFmembers,andthe
documentsareavailableontheEuroChlorwebsite.EuroChloralsoprovidedarecom-mendationforcalciumhypochlorite,asnoREACHconsortiumismanagedbyEuroChlorforthissubstance.
Additionally,severalamendments(calledadaptationstoprogress)havebeenpublishedfortheCLPregulation,amendingtheclassifica-tions.Themostrecentofthese-publishedinMarch2011-introducedchronictoxicitycriteriafortheenvironment,whichmeantthattheclassificationforsodiumhypochloritehadtobeamended.Moreover,thesodiumhypochlo-riteconsortiumorganizedfurthertestingofthesubstanceonCeriodaphniadubia,whichconfirmedthatthesubstanceshouldkeeptheM-factorof10,andthusbelabelledasdangeroustotheenvironmentinconcentra-tionsgreaterthan2.5%.Mixturesmayhaveadifferentclassificationthresholdduetospecificmixturetesting.
OccupationalhealthissuesIn2010anoccupationalhealthworkshopwasheldonmercuryinBrussels.Itwaswellattended,andfeedbackreceivedwasexcellent,soweareconsideringholdingarepeatwork-shop.Thiswillbeorganizedinearly2012ifitisdecidedtopushahead.Inearly2011,theHealthGroupalsoprovidedaquestionnairetoallmembersregardingthehealthactivities,todevelopideasaroundwayswecanbestsupportourmembershipthroughtheseactivities.

Anupdatehasbeenorganizedforthechlorineexposurequestionnaire,whichweaskmem-berstoreturnafteranincidentthatresultsinhumanexposure.Thisquestionnairecollectsdetailsonthemagnitudeofexposure,symp-tomsshownandtreatmentgiven.Bycollectingthisinformation,wehopetobuildapictureofhowincidentsareoccurringacrosstheindustry,andhowthesecanbestbetreatedtooptimisetreatmentoutcomes.
Theresultsofthemercuryinurinequestion-nairefor2009and2010hadanexcellentresponserate,with100%achievedin2010.Theresultsalsoshowedageneraldecreaseinexposurein2009,followedbyalevellingoffin2010.Thereisstillroomforimprovement,particularlyatsomesites.
Disinfectionby-products,chlorineandasthmaTheEuropeanUnionisinvestigatingthehealth-relatedeffectsofdisinfectionby-products(DBPs),byfinancingtheresearchprojectHIWATE.Themainfindingswerepresentedduringa3daymeetingin2010andpublicationsareforthcoming.
Significantprogresswasmadeinoureffortstounderstandsuggestedlinks,basedprimarilyonepidemiologicalstudies,betweenswimminginchlorinatedpoolsandrespiratorysymptomsincludingasthma.EuroChlororganizedanExpertsPaneldiscussiononthesubjectduringtheInternationalConferenceonSwimmingPoolsandSpas,Porto,on15March.
TheresultsofastudywhichEuroChlorsup-portedwiththeUniversityofUtrecht(partoftheEUHITEAproject)onmorethan2000Dutchchildrenwerepresented.Thestudyfoundnolinkbetweenswimmingpoolat-tendanceandasthmaorwheezingorrhinitis:italsoprovidedvaluabledataonthetypicallevelsoftrichloramine(arespiratoryirritantby-productofchlorination)towhichthesechildrenwereexposed.
TheUtrechtresultsareparalleledbythosefromanewlongitudinalstudyonalmost6000childrenfromtheALSPACcohortintheUKwhosehealthandlifestylehavebeenfollowedindetailfrombirth.Thisstudyalsofoundnoassociationbetweenswimming(invariablyinchlorinatedpools)andtheriskofasthma.Onthecontrary,theauthorsnotedthatswimmingwasassociatedwithincreasedlungfunctionandlowerriskofasthmasymptoms,especiallyamongchildrenwithpre-existingrespiratoryconditions.
Reviewingthesetwolargestudies,andrelevantliteraturepublishedsinceapreviousworkshopinLeuvenin2007,theExpertsPanelcon-cludedthattheaccumulatedevidencedoesnotsupportthesuggestionsometimesmadethatswimminginchlorinatedpoolsasachildhasbeenamajorfactorintheriseinasthmainrecentdecades.Workwillcontinuetoclarifyanypossiblemorelimitedrisksforallsectionsofthepopulation.

EuroChlorpresentsitsscienceworkattheSETACEuropeCongressinMilanThe2011SETACcongressinMilanwasat-tendedbyover2,000environmentalscientists,chemistsandecotoxicologistsfromaroundtheglobe.Thecongressconsistedof4days(8parallelsessions)ofpresentationsanddailypostersessions.Thisyearmercurydidnotfeatureprominently,butlegacyPCBsremainedhighontheagenda,andseveralpostersdiscussingwaterchlorinationasamethodforremovalofpharmaceuticalsorotherchemicalsfromdrinkingwaterwerepresented.TherewasalotofinterestintheEuroChlorbooth,withthenewFOCSonlong-termmercuryexposureandtheselectionofsciencedossiersavailable(http://eurochlor.amaze/download-centre/science-dossiers.aspx).
Additionally,DolfvanWijkpresentedtheworkEuroChlorhasdoneonhexachlorobutadiene,showinghowthispersistent,bioaccumulativeandtoxicsubstancecanberiskassessed,andthatthesubstanceshowsnorisktopredatorsthroughsecondarypoisoning.
KeesvanGinkelfromAkzoNobelpresentedworkdoneonthebiodegradationofchlorinat-edparaffins,showinghowthebiodegradationpotentialislinkedtothedegreeofchlorination,andthatchlorinationabove50%retardsthedegradationofCPs.
NewSciencePublicationsNowthattheREACHregistrationforthechlor-alkalisubstancesislargelybehindus,morefocuscanbeturnedtowardstheEuroChlorscienceagenda,andamajorpartofthisisthepublicationofthissciencework.
Inearly2011,EuroChlorpublishedtwonewFOCS(FocusOnChlorineScience)docu-ments,whicharedesignedtogiveaquickintroductiontovarioustopics.Thefirst,entitled‘Metallicmercury:thehealtheffectsoflong-term,lowtomoderateexposure’isadistillationofthecomplexdiscussioninoursciencedossierofthesamename.Inclear,un-derstandablelanguage,thisshowsthattheef-fectsoflong-termlowexposuresleadingtoex-posuresoflowerthan30µg/gcreatinineposenorisktoworkers.ThesecondFOCSdiscussestheissuesaroundbioaccumulation–howitisdefined,howsubstancesbioaccumulateandhowtoriskassessthesesubstances.
Itishopedlaterthisyeartoprepareasciencedossieronthehumanhealtheffectsofdisin-fectionby-productsfromtheuseofchlorine.AriskassessmentforhexachlorobenzeneisalsobeingfinalizedforpublicationbytheEnviron-mentalWorkingGroup.

Workers’exposuretoelectromagneticfields(EMF)TheupdateworkontheEuropeanDirectivetoprotectworkersagainsttheeffectsofelectro-magneticfieldshasledtosuccessivedraftdocumentsdiscussedwiththesocialpartners.Thefinaldraft,integratingthelatestICNIRPguidelineforlowfrequenciesEMFandtheGermanauthorities’studyresults,hasledtotheeditingofaformalopinionbytheAdvisoryCommitteeforSafetyandHealth.TheCom-missionwasaskedtomakeseveraltechnicalimprovementsandtoaddclarificationstothedraftDirective.Inthelatestversiondistributed,theCommissionhasmostlyintegratedthecommentsmadebythestakeholders,andtheDirectivehasbeensubmittedtotheCouncilandtheParliamentjustbeforethesummer.
Clarificationsarestillrequired,buttheywillprobablybeintegratedinaguidelinetobepreparedbytheCommissionwiththestake-holders.ThetargetistohavethisnewdirectivevotedbeforeApril2012,allowingtheoldonetoberepealedbeforethetimelimitforitsimplementation.
Inparallel,EuroChlorisrestartingtheworkwithCENELECtofinalizeastandardformeasurementmethodsapplicabletotheelectrolysisindustries,basedonthenewdraftDirective’scontent.

06European chlor-alkali industry shoots back up
While the European chlor-alkali industry was one of the first chemical sectors to be severely hit by the dramatic economic and financial crisis, which started during the second half of 2008, it was also among the first ones to show signs of improvement in 2010. Demand for caustic soda, an essential co-product in chlorine manufacture, managed to recover from the drastic drop in 2009. The chlorinated solvents market also recovered from a substantial decrease in 2008-2009, but remained below the pre-crisis levels.
Industry overview
Afterbeingdeeplyaffectedbythe2008-2009downturn,2010chlorineproductionanddemandregisteredthefastestrebounds,albeitremainingwellbelowthepre-crisislevels.Withnearly10milliontonnesin2010,Europeanchlorineproductionwas9.9%higherthaninthepreviousyear.The2010averagecapacityutilizationratereached79.0%comparedto71.1%in2009.
GermanyremainedEurope’slargestchlorineproducer,accountingfor45%ofEuropeanpro-duction,followedbyBelgium/TheNetherlandswith15.7%,andFrancewith11.4%.Thesetopthreeregionsaccountedtogetherfor72%oftotalEuropeanchlorinemanufacturein2010.
Afteradrasticdropand,consequently,recordhighstocklevelsin2009,demandforcausticsoda–anessentialco-productinthemakingofchlorine–,managedtorecoveralthoughitisstillnotasrobustandstableasbeforethecrisis.Overallaveragemonthlystocklevelsremainedjustbelowthe250,000tonnesmark.
Chlorineandcausticsoda,whicharekeychemicalbuildingblocksforawiderangeofproductsandprocesses,areproducedbyelectrolysisusingthreemaintechnologies:mercury,membraneanddiaphragm.Afterhav-ingusedthemercurytechnologyformorethanacentury,theEuropeanchlor-alkaliindustrycommittedvoluntarilytocloseorconvertitsmercurybasedplantsby2020.Intheyear2000,themercuryprocessstillaccountedfor54%ofEuropeancapacity.Thetargetwasformercurycellstorepresentlessthan35%of
theinstalledcapacitybytheendof2010.Andtheindustrydidnotfailtodeliver:thegradualshiftawayfromthemercurycelltechnologycontinued,accountingfor30.9%ofthetotalinstalledcapacityin2010,a8.9%changeon2009.Themoreenergy-efficientmembranetechnologyaccountedformorethan50%of2010Europeanchlorinecapacity.
Aftertwodifficultconsecutiveyearsthechlo-rinatedsolventsmarketisslowlyrecovering.Withnearly158,000tonnesin2010,combinedsalesofdichloromethane(methylenechloride)andperchloroethylene(tetrachloroethylene)were10.4%higherthanin2009.Butthesitua-tiondiffersforeachsolvent.Salesofdichloro-methanewentupby13.8%in2010comparedtothepreviousyear,whereasforperchloro-ethylenethesituationremainedratherstablewitha2.7%increase.WithonlyoneproducerinWesternEurope,salesoftrichloroethylenecannolongerbereportedinobservanceoftheCeficstatisticsrules.

ChlorinatedParaffins:scientificdevelopmentsarecontinuing
Chlorinatedparaffinssalesin2010wereabove45,000tonnes,approximately1%uponthepreviousyear.DossierstoregisterMCCPandLCCPunderREACHweresub-mittedaheadofthe1Decemberdeadline.TherewasnoConsortiumforSCCP,butadossierforSCCPhasbeensubmitted.ThedossiersarecurrentlybeingevaluatedbyECHA,theEuropeanChemicalsAgencyinHelsinki.
FormaltestingrequirementstoassesswhetherMCCPfulfilsthePBTcriteriaweremetandsubmittedtotheUK,asrappor-teurMemberState.Therequiredbioac-cumulationtestonachlorinatedtetradec-aneshowedabioaccumulationpotentialabovethecriteria.However,asthisspecificcomponenthasalsobeenfoundtobebiodegradable,theoverallconclusionwasthatnoMCCPcomponentsare‘PBT’.TherapporteuracknowledgedinthereporttoECHAthefactthatdifferentcomponentsofMCCPsmayhaveverydifferentenviron-mentalpropertiesandreferredtotheongo-ingworkcarriedoutbytheSectorGroup.
InEurope,Norwayhasmaintainedpres-sureonMCCPs,whichtheyhaveputontheirnationallistofsubstancesofconcern.TheCPSectorGroupbelievesthisisdonebasedonincorrectdataandassumptions.WiththehelpofCeficthisapproach,af-fectingMCCPsaswellasothersubstancessuchasphthalates,isbeingcontestedargu-ingthatNorwegianauthoritieshaveagreedtofollowREACH.Byfollowinganunscien-tificapproachandlistingthesubstancesincorrectlyanunjustifiedbusinesspressureisputontheproduct.
SCCPswerediscussedundertheStockholmConventionbythePOPReviewCommittee(POPRC)meetinginOctober2010forthefifthyearinarow.Thisisexceptionalasnoothersubstancehasbeendiscussedmorethanonceperevaluationstage.OnceagainthePOPRCcouldnotreachaconsensusviewwithseveralPartiesopposingtolistSCCPasaPOP,includingJapan,IndiaandChina.Alternativelytherewasalsonounanimoussupporttosetthesubstanceaside.ThereforeitwasdecidedtoevaluatetheinterpretationoftheAnnexEcriteriaandalsotofocusonthe‘toxicinteraction’issuewhichreferstomixtures.SCCPsareexpectedtobeonlybrieflyrevisitedatPOPRC7withanotherin-depthdiscussionplannedforPOPRC8(2012).

Scientificdevelopmentsarecontinuing.Aprojectisbeingruntoinvestigatethepos-sibilitythatMCCPsinterferewithvitaminKabsorptioninthegut.Initialresultsshowthatthisisnotthecase,buttherearesomeissueswiththetestmodelthatneedtobefurtherinvestigated.AdditionallyworkisongoingwiththebiodegradationofMCCPsatvariouslevelsofchlorination.ResultsdemonstratethatMCCPsupto50%chlori-nationarerapidlyandeasilybiodegradable.Componentswithhigherlevelsofchlorina-tionarealsobiodegradablebutarepronetoproducesomerecalcitrantmetabolites.Thenatureofthesemetabolitesisbeinginves-tigatedfurther.ThebiodegradationresultswerepresentedatSETACinMay2011andapeer-reviewedpaperisforthcoming.
AdditionallyinlateAugustapresentationontheriskassessmentofSVHCcom-poundswasdeliveredattheDioxin2011symposiuminBrussels,whichincludedCPsasanexample.

08 Euro Chlor
In the centre of chlor-alkali regulatory and HSE issues
Euro Chlor represents the interests of 98% of chlor-alkali producers in the EU-27 and the EFTA regions with the EU institutions and international authorities. It constitutes a central partner for member companies to share best practices on health, safety and environment matters. The Federation co-ordinates scientific and communications activities in order to improve understanding of chlorine chemistry and its great importance providing basic building blocks for thousands of substances.
Apartfromits38producermembercompanies,EuroChlorcounts45AssociateMembersand43Technicalcorrespondents
InEurope,36producermembersofEuroChlordirectlyemployabout39,000peopleat69manufacturinglocationsin20countries.However,almost2,000,000jobsaredirectlyorindirectlyrelatedtochlorineanditsco-productcausticsodawhenthenumerousdownstreamactivitiesaretakenintoconsideration.Apartfromproducers,EuroChloralsohas45Associatemembersand43TechnicalCor-respondents.Theseincludenationalchlorineassociationsandworkinggroups,suppliersofequipment,materialsandservicesaswellasdownstreamusersandproducersoutsideEurope.
FromitsofficesinBrussels,EuroChlorprovidestheSecretariatfortheWorldChlorineCouncil,aglobalnetworkofnationalorre-gionalorganizationsinmorethan27countries.Bytheendofthisyear,WCCwillrepresentover90%ofworld-widechlor-alkaliproduction,takingintoaccounttheanticipatedmember-shipoftheChineseChlor-AlkaliIndustryAssociation(CCAIA).
EuroChlorwasfoundednearly60yearsagoasaproduction-orientedtechnicalorganization(BureauInternationalTechniqueduChlore,BITC)butwasrestructuredin1989inordertoprovidethesectorwithstrengthenedscientific,advocacyandcommunicationscapabilities.Sincethen,astrongfocushasbeenplacedonsoundsciencecoupledwithcontinualhealth,safetyandenvironmentalimprovementscomplementedbyopenandtransparentcom-municationswithkeystakeholders.
Ontheoccasionofthe20thanniversaryofEuroChlorin2009,theFederationunderlinedthatoneofitsmajorobjectiveshasalwaysbeenthefullrecognitionbyEuropeandtherestoftheworldofthebenefitsofchlorinechemistrytosociety.
The13SecretariatstaffemployedatofficesinBrusselsrepresentssevennationalities(Belgian,English,Dutch,French,German,NewZealandandSwedish)andspeak9languages.
GuidanceandoverallstrategicdirectionisprovidedbytheManagementCommitteeandafewdozencommitteesandworkinggroupsprovidespecialistknowledgeandsupport.
